之前写过linux下简单的备份的脚本 , 最开始一直用着, 后来觉得有必要改进下它了, 不管是从操作方式上还是工作方式上。有这样的想法是因为一次备份引起的。 我经历过磁盘损坏的痛苦, 花了1500元才勉强将数据拯救回来, 于是导致我对备份要求更加高了, 我期望尽量每周备份, 期望备份的目的地是当前系统的完整镜像,也就是说我能够从备份盘启动,且启动后
系统的操作方法以及文件和当前的一模一样,每周我只需要增量备份当前的修改的备份盘,这样就安全了很多。于是就有了下面的备份脚本(我不喜欢造轮子,但是在linux下没有现成的适合我的)

NOTE: 当前还没有加入自动镜像系统,所以如果想镜像系统,那么可以手动这样操作, 准备一块大于当前系统盘的移动盘,
分区,注意分区的结构尽量和系统的一模一样, 然后格式化,文件系统也尽量相同, 然后就可以备份了 备份的时候主要有些
目录需要跳过,比如sys dev proc等等,需要跳过的目录可以在backup程序了面设置!
这是脚本程序:

  14. # 备份程序
  15. # 特点:
  16. # 主要支持unix类系统下, 支持符号链接
  17. # 支持增量备份
  18. # 支持网络备份(由于基于rsync, 很容易加入该功能,但暂时没加入)
  19. # 文件名支持空格 但是不能出现含有@#@的文件名
  20. # 支持备份每次的更新,方便用于人工操作失误后的修复
  21. # 支持添加规则用于剔除某些文件 格式参考rsync的PATTERN部分
